Return ed to paradise the deportation experience in Samoa Tonga
Author | : Pereira, Natalia |
Publsiher | : UNESCO |
Total Pages | : 60 |
Release | : 2011-12-31 |
Genre | : Deportees |
ISBN | : 9789231042003 |
Download Return ed to paradise the deportation experience in Samoa Tonga Book in PDF, Epub and Kindle
"Section one, 'Leaving Paradise' summarizes basic demographic information on deportees, their migration abroad and the unlawful acts that lead to their deportation. Section two; 'Deportation Process & Experiences' is an introductory section into the experiences faced by deportees. It is an investigation into the treatment of deportees by institution/officials and makes reference to issues of family separation and being forced "home". It highlights one of the most significant issues as mentioned by participants in this study, which is that of family separation. Finally, section three; 'Return[ed] to Paradise' looks at reintegration and resettlement in-country"--P. 10.
